Released on January 18, 2002, Yeh Dil Aashiqanaa is a Bollywood romantic action thriller directed by Kuku Kohli. The film is best remembered for its chart-topping soundtrack and for launching lead actors Karan Nath and Jividha Sharma. Plot Synopsis
The story follows Karan (Karan Nath) and Pooja (Jividha Sharma), college students who fall deeply in love. Their romance is shattered when Pooja’s flight is hijacked by terrorists. Karan risks his life to rescue her, only to uncover a devastating betrayal: the hijacking was orchestrated by Pooja’s own brother, Vijay (Rajat Bedi), who is working with the terrorist leader Akhmash Jalaal (Aditya Pancholi). 4. Musical Score
The standout element of Yeh Dil Aashiqanaa is its music, composed by the legendary duo Nadeem-Shravan. At a time when Bollywood music was shifting towards remix culture, this album retained the melodic essence of the 90s.
- Key Tracks:
- "Yeh Dil Aashiqanaa" (Title Track): A massive chartbuster that remains popular on retro playlists.
- "Jabse Tumhe Maine Dekha": A romantic ballad that topped radio charts in 2002.
- "Utha Le Jaoon Main": Another melody that highlighted the composers' strength in romantic arrangements.
- Impact: The music was the primary driver of the film's box office opening, contributing significantly to its "Super Hit" soundtrack status.
3. Cast and Performances
- Karan Nath as Karan: This film served as his debut. He was marketed as a potential action star, showcasing skills in martial arts and stunts. His performance was noted for its energy, though criticized for lacking emotional depth in quieter scenes.
- Jeevidha as Pooja: A relatively brief career in Bollywood for her, she provided a conventional romantic lead performance. Her chemistry with the lead actor was well-received by the youth audience of that time.
- Supporting Cast: The film featured established actors like Rajat Bedi and Aroona Irani (who was also the producer), adding gravitas to the dramatic scenes. Aditya Pancholi played a pivotal negative role, enhancing the film's thriller aspect.
6. Reception and Legacy
Upon release, the film received mixed reviews. Critics panned the clichéd script, calling it a rehash of previous hits like Phool Aur Kaante and Betaab. However, the audience appreciated it as a time-pass entertainer.
- Box Office: It was declared an "Above Average" grosser. It was particularly successful in smaller centers where action films traditionally perform well.
- Career Impact: Despite a strong debut, Karan Nath did not sustain a long-term career in Bollywood, appearing in only a few films subsequently. Today, the film is viewed as a nostalgic cult classic by those who grew up in the early 2000s, primarily for its iconic music.
